ive had a problem with my blaster. whenever it is turned off and in gear if i pull the clutch in the wheels still do not move like they should if i push it. sometimes though it does work and when i start it cold and click into first it pushes foward and dies but i can start it again and then go on fine riding. is it time for me to purchase a new clutch or is something in the transmission messed up? thanks alot.

Sounds like a typical "wet" clutch to me. Wet, meaning it actually sits in oil, which causes it to stick after it has sat and cooled off. I would make sure that you have a little play in the clutch lever, but only a little, and should be fine.
